hello everyone, need to see if anyone has a waveform for the alternator for a 2008 kia sedona v6. Im having an issue where the alternator is not charging when in drive with all loads on. There are even moments where alternator output is below 12.5volts even when in drive only, no other loads on. I scoped the blue wire from the pcm to the alternator both at idle and in gear, but i have no reference or info in alldata to tell me how it operates. Once you put it back in park the voltage returns to 14+ volts. Any help here would be appreciated!
